Transaction 59fbb00a0d90efcb5d3be27d17f7abe6acdfc0e57f01582fd2d0179428d65e54
1 Input
1 Output
-
59fbb00a0d90efcb5d3be27d17f7abe6acdfc0e57f01582fd2d0179428d65e54:0
- value
- 304331
- script pubkey
- OP_0 OP_PUSHBYTES_20 684a43c75b55fd6dc64085caaa2d0c0041eb8f18
- address
- bc1qdp9y836m2h7km3jqsh925tgvqpq7hrcct883gm